About A Stranger with My Kids (2017) — A gripping thriller where trust turns to terror

A Stranger with My Kids (2017) unfolds as a tense thriller that blurs the line between trust and danger when single mother Karen Clark hires Alex, a charming and unassuming manny, to care for her two young sons. What begins as a lifeline for the overwhelmed mom takes a chilling turn as Alex's hidden motives surface—his growing obsession with the Clark family borders on the predatory, forcing Karen to confront the terrifying reality that Alex will stop at nothing to make this family his own. With Hitchcockian suspense and a haunting atmosphere, director Chad Krowchuk crafts a story where the familiar facade of home becomes a battleground for survival.

As the plot thickens, the slow-burning tension escalates, culminating in a climax where love for her children clashes with Karen's desperate fight to reclaim control. The film explores themes of isolation, protection, and the fragility of safety in a world where appearances can be deadly. Starring Ashley Scott as the determined mom, Mitch Ryan as the unsettling manny, and Woody Jeffreys as a key ally, this 85-minute TV movie delivers a gripping narrative that lingers long after the credits roll.
